Accept Invitation with existing kleio Account
If you have received an invitation to a kleio Space by e-mail and already have a kleio account, you've come to the right place.

1- Accept invitation
Log in to your account.
You will now see a new space on the right-hand side under Invited Spaces. In this example the Kulturverband Kunterbunt:
Click on Settings
and the invitation opens:
You can now accept the invitation here.
2- Understanding the new Space
Once you have accepted the invitation, the space on the right will change. You can now see the following:
1: Name of the Space that invited you
2: Number of records you can share with the Space. (In this example 1)
3: You can click here to view the Space's website. You will also appear there.
4: This takes you to the Space settings. There you can determine the field selection. This is optional. You can find more information here: Customise fields selection
5: This is the field into which you can drag your records that you want to share with the Space.
3 - Share Record
What content you should share with the space should be stated in the invitation.
In this example, the aim is to share the Profile Record with the Kulturverband Kunterbunt in order to appear there as a member.
To do this, go to your profile record. You can recognize it by the black border.
Now click on your profile record and drag and drop it into the field in the shared space. Let go of the record and it is shared!
You can still edit the profile record in your archive. All adjustments are also made automatically in the shared space.
Note that the space owner determines which field contents and tags are displayed as filters on the website.
4 - Wait until your profile is published
In order for your profile to be visible online in the shared space, the owners of this space must publish your profile. It may therefore take some time for this to happen.

5 - Optional: Customise Field Selection
Click on Settings in the invited Space.
This appears:
1: Link to the Space
Here you will find the link to the Space to which you have been invited
2: Invitation text
Here you can find the invitation text.
3: Leave Collaborative Space
Here you can leave the Collaborative Space if you wish.
4: Standard selection
And here you can determine which of your field contents you want to share with the space you have been invited to.
Click on Standard selection.
Then this page appears. All fields with a black background are selected as published. In this example, the contents of the fields Label, Description, Date, Content tags, Is part of series, Category, Material & technique, URL and Linked records are displayed. And all files in the Gallery section are shown.
If, for example, you do not want your field contents from the Is part of series field to be published on the invited space, you can deselect the field here.
